One of the most common ways to measure heat loss in a house is by conducting a home energy audit. This audit typically involves hiring a professional energy auditor to conduct a thorough examination of your home to identify areas where heat loss is occurring. During the audit, the energy auditor will use specialized equipment such as infrared cameras and blower doors to detect areas of heat loss. Infrared cameras can detect temperature differences in different areas of your home, while blower doors are used to identify air leaks.

You can also use a simple DIY method to measure heat loss in your house by conducting a candle test. To do this test, simply light a candle and hold it near windows, doors, outlets, and other areas where heat loss is likely to occur. If the flame of the candle flickers or moves, it indicates that there is a draft in that area, which means heat loss is occurring. This test can help you identify areas where you need to improve insulation or seal gaps to prevent heat loss.

One of the most common areas where heat loss occurs in a house is through windows and doors. To reduce heat loss through windows, you can install energy-efficient windows or add window treatments such as thermal curtains or blinds. Additionally, sealing gaps around windows and doors with weatherstripping or caulking can help prevent heat loss. Insulating your attic and walls can also help reduce heat loss in your home.
